Finland Taps Helsinki Shipyard to Build Replacement for Oldest Icebreaker

The Finnish Transport Infrastructure Agency has selected Helsinki Shipyard to build a new 10.5-MW icebreaker, replacing the 72-year-old Voima, the world's oldest icebreaker still in active service. Based on Railotech's ARC 152 B+ design, the medium-class vessel is targeted for delivery in September 2029, with construction starting in 2027. Designed for a 50-year service life with energy efficiency in mind, the vessel has received a record 42 million euros in EU funding.
Details of the Selection
Finland has chosen a builder for its new icebreaker. The Finnish Transport Infrastructure Agency selected Helsinki Shipyard. The vessel will be Finland's next-generation icebreaker. It will replace the 72-year-old vessel Voima. Construction is due to start in 2027.
The chosen shipyard has notable connections. Helsinki Shipyard is officially known as DNY Finland Oy. It is owned by the Inocea Group. The group's Davie Defense was selected to build Arctic cutters for the US Coast Guard. This links the yard to the so-called Finland Model of shipbuilding cooperation.
The Vessel's Design
The new vessel uses an established ice-class design. It is based on Railotech's ARC 152 B+ design. This falls between heavy Class A and medium Class B icebreakers. The vessel is classified as a Polar Class 5 Icebreaker. It is designed for demanding winter conditions.
The vessel has substantial physical specifications. It measures 96 metres in length with a 24-metre beam. Its icebreaking draught is between 7 and 8 metres. It has a displacement of 7,500 tonnes. Its bollard pull is approximately 120 tonnes.
Deployment and Operations
The vessel will serve across Finnish waters. It will be deployed to the Bothnian Bay in early winter. It will later transfer to other areas as conditions intensify. These include the Bothnian Sea or the Gulf of Finland. This flexible deployment matches the progression of the ice season.
The vessel's icebreaking performance is strong. Ice model tests indicate speeds exceeding 8 knots in 80-centimetre ice. It can exceed 9 knots in 60-centimetre ice. Both figures surpass the agency's initial requirements. It can also maintain continuous motion in 1.5-metre level ice.

Environmental and Efficiency Features
The vessel is designed with sustainability in mind. It is built for a 50-year service life. Energy efficiency and lower carbon-intensity fuels shaped the design. It will have a 10.5 MW power plant. This can transition to methanol fuel in the future.
Additional features support its efficiency goals. The vessel will have a battery energy storage system. A waste-heat recovery system is also fitted. These technologies reduce the vessel's environmental impact. They reflect a focus on efficiency across its long service life.
Replacing a Historic Vessel
The new vessel replaces a landmark ship. The Voima was completed in 1954. It briefly held the title of the world's most powerful icebreaker. It is now the world's oldest icebreaker still in active service. Replacing it marks the end of an era for Finnish icebreaking.
The agency stressed the continuing need for icebreakers. Officials noted that severe ice conditions will not disappear. Winter navigation relies on long-standing expertise and cooperation. Funding and Significance
The project has secured substantial EU support. It received 42 million euros in funding. This came from the EU's Connecting Europe Facility transport instrument. It is the largest such grant ever awarded to Finland. This funding underscores the project's significance.
The project carries broader strategic importance. Icebreakers are essential to Finnish winter navigation. They keep shipping lanes open during harsh conditions. The new vessel secures this capability for decades. Its delivery in 2029 will modernise Finland's icebreaking fleet.
